To sum up and reiterate what I am trying to acheive:
-minimal generator run time
-primary charge system would be a 200 watt solar array
-BACK UP would be a 2000 watt Honda running a CONVERTER at approximately 45 amps WHILE IN BULK MODE!IN THE MORNING! then I would shut it off and allow solar to FINISH the charge.
Equipment I intend to purchase :
-2x225ah 6 volt batteries (probably Costco or Sam's Club)
-2X100 watt Bosch panels from Windynation.com $168per. Set up as folding portable to get to the sun.
-Prostar 45 amp charge controller, temperature compensated
-Iota 55 amp charger from Backwoods Solar reconfigured to output 14.8 volts through absorbtion phase OR an Iota IQ4 smart charger. This will minimize generator runtime.
-Trimetric 2025 battery monitor
-leds for all lights
I intend to move the converter from under the couch to near the batteries to minimize voltage drop. The whole system will be wired to minimize drop.
To restate, we are EXTREMELY tight with resources. We used to run up to a week with out running the van's engine on a 90ah battery (of course it was DEAD by then) we have NOTHING that uses AC, we will only run a couple of lights at a time at nite to read, we have really thick blankets etc. etc.
Given the above criteria......PLEASE CRITISIZE!!!!!!
